首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Primevue网格和Flex布局无法正确呈现

Primevue是一个基于Vue.js的UI组件库,提供了丰富的可复用的UI组件,方便开发人员快速构建现代化的Web应用程序。其中包括网格(Grid)和Flex布局(Flex Layout)两种布局方式。

  1. Primevue网格(Grid)布局:
    • 概念:网格布局是一种将页面划分为行和列的布局方式,通过将元素放置在网格单元格中来实现页面的布局。
    • 分类:Primevue提供了响应式的网格布局系统,可以根据不同的屏幕尺寸自动调整布局。
    • 优势:网格布局可以帮助开发人员快速实现页面的布局,使页面结构清晰、易于维护,并且能够适应不同的设备和屏幕尺寸。
    • 应用场景:适用于需要将页面划分为多个区域,并在不同的区域中放置不同的内容的场景,如管理后台、数据报表等。
    • 推荐的腾讯云相关产品:腾讯云云服务器(CVM)、腾讯云容器服务(TKE)
    • 产品介绍链接地址:腾讯云云服务器腾讯云容器服务
  • Primevue Flex布局:
    • 概念:Flex布局是一种基于弹性盒子模型的布局方式,通过设置容器和子元素的属性来实现灵活的布局。
    • 分类:Primevue的Flex布局采用了Flexbox布局模型。
    • 优势:Flex布局可以帮助开发人员实现灵活的、自适应的页面布局,使元素在容器中按照一定的规则进行排列和对齐。
    • 应用场景:适用于需要实现自适应布局、弹性盒子布局的场景,如导航菜单、卡片布局等。
    • 推荐的腾讯云相关产品:腾讯云云函数(SCF)、腾讯云弹性伸缩(AS)
    • 产品介绍链接地址:腾讯云云函数腾讯云弹性伸缩

总结:Primevue提供了网格和Flex布局两种常用的布局方式,可以帮助开发人员快速构建现代化的Web应用程序。网格布局适用于需要将页面划分为多个区域的场景,而Flex布局适用于需要实现自适应布局的场景。腾讯云提供了相关的云计算产品,如云服务器和容器服务,可以与Primevue一起使用,帮助开发人员搭建稳定可靠的云计算环境。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Grid layout + 媒体查询轻易实现常用的响应式布局

、内联元素布局易于理解使用、强大的宽高控制布局较为僵硬、不适合复杂布局inline文本、图像水平布局、内联元素间的排列垂直边距不生效、大小控制与文本流自然融合无法设置宽高、边距填充有限制inline-block...按钮、小部件内联元素的宽高控制大型布局、自动布局结合了inlineblock的特点对齐问题、间隙问题flex导航栏、卡片布局、复杂的一维布局一维布局、对齐、分布空间二维布局的复杂场景强大的对齐能力、灵活的空间分配学习曲线相对较高...inline-flex小型的、内联的复杂布局内联元素的复杂布局大型的二维布局flex的优点,但适用于内联环境与flex相同,不适合大型的二维布局grid复杂的页面布局、表格布局二维布局、对齐、模板区域旧浏览器不兼容强大的二维布局能力...grid-column: start / middle;}这里,网格线被命名为start、middleend,.item 从start延伸到middle。...网格➕媒体查询,实现响应式 假设,我们的最终实现的目标是这样的一个网页: 在页面比较窄的情况下,呈现出一个flex布局的样式,direction 为 column。

44531

「译」前端项目中常见的 CSS 问题

重置 button input 元素的背景 添加按钮时,重置它的背景,否则在跨浏览器时它的呈现会有所不同。...透明渐变 当使用透明起点终点添加渐变的时候,在 Safari 下会呈现一片漆黑。这是因为 Safari 无法识别关键字 transparent。...CSS 网格布局中关于 auto-fit auto-fill 差异的误解 在 CSS 网格布局中,repeat 函数可以在不使用媒体查询的情况下创建响应式列布局。...使用 CSS 网格定义 main aside 元素 CSS 网格可用于定义布局中的 main 部分 aside 部分,这是 CSS 网格的绝佳用途。...为 input 添加正确的 type 为 input 使用正确的 type。这将改善移动端的用户体验,并使用户更容易访问。

2.1K10

分享 10 个 常用且必须要掌握的 CSS 知识点

Web 浏览器将每个元素呈现为标准 CSS 框模型所描述的框。 CSS 确定这些框的位置、大小属性,例如,颜色、高度、宽度、边框、背景等。...它使调试更改属性更容易。 除了单个网格容器外,它还显示页面上应用的所有网格布局的表格。要使用它,只需选择网格项目以检查网格线名称。...提供一种强大的方式来排列对齐项目。 提供一种正确间隔项目的方法。 使用 flexbox,您可以轻松管理项目的顺序和顺序。 流行的 CSS 库 Bootstrap 基于 flexbox。...CSS 网格布局在将大型网页划分为小组件并根据大小、位置优先级或重要性定义这些组件之间的关系方面做得非常出色。 此外,CSS 网格布局有点类似于表格,因为它像表格一样将大布局划分为行列。...CSS 网格布局让我们的生活更轻松。 在网格出现之前,我们不得不编写数百行代码并花费大量时间创建一个简单的布局。但是,现在只需几行代码几分钟的时间。

6.8K10

你现在可以玩下这 5 个 CSS 新功能

可以向网格项目添加以下规则,以使其能够采用其父级的网格轨道(包括名称网格线区域,即使它也可以定义自己的网格轨道区域)。...它使.grid-item的子级包含在网格布局中: image.png 子网格已成为网格布局的一部分,并且已定位到我们想要的确切位置(在第二第四条垂直网格线之间,以及在第一第三条水平网格线之间)。...通常可以通过在 flex 项目中添加 margin 来解决问题,但是margin的问题在于,它们也会被添加到每个行或列的开头结尾。...flex 项目之前的间距: .flex-container { row-gap: 10px; column-gap: 15px; } gap属性是row-gapcolumn-gap的简写。...设置明确的宽度高度旨在防止这些元素在某些情况下崩溃为零 为了实现content-visibility的潜在好处,浏览器需要应用大小限制,以确保内容的呈现结果不会被任何方式影响元素的大小。

47030

提高 CSS 的 5 个技巧

CSS 应该是简单的,并且可以对一些关键特性有正确的了解。...盒子模型 边距相互抵消 布局 使用表来设置样式表 Em、Rem Px 盒子模型 好吧,学习 CSS 最简单的方法就是理解盒模型以及如何让它成为你的 B*tch 在 div 上给出这个 CSS div...所以现在内容框包含填充边框,这导致内容框从中消失,200px -> 160px因为填充边框的总大小是40px. 通过这样做,您的布局将根据代码更加可预测。...多行 2,3,n 列布局 它主要用于复制行之类的,我通常为此使用网格 对于这个例子,我想创建一个 3 列网格,我们不知道有多少元素进入其中,因为元素数量发生了变化。...使用表来设置样式表 我已经尝试了很多次使用网格、弹性框、浮动,当你做对时,表格中就有这么多。 这是我认为我花费最多时间来正确设置样式的事情之一,而且当你正确使用表格时,通常会更容易使用。

1.1K20

5 个 CSS 新功能

可以向网格项目添加以下规则,以使其能够采用其父级的网格轨道(包括名称网格线区域,即使它也可以定义自己的网格轨道区域)。...它使.grid-item的子级包含在网格布局中: 子网格已成为网格布局的一部分,并且已定位到我们想要的确切位置(在第二第四条垂直网格线之间,以及在第一第三条水平网格线之间)。...通常可以通过在 flex 项目中添加 margin 来解决问题,但是margin的问题在于,它们也会被添加到每个行或列的开头结尾。...flex 项目之前的间距: .flex-container { row-gap: 10px; column-gap: 15px; } gap属性是row-gapcolumn-gap的简写。...设置明确的宽度高度旨在防止这些元素在某些情况下崩溃为零 为了实现content-visibility的潜在好处,浏览器需要应用大小限制,以确保内容的呈现结果不会被任何方式影响元素的大小。

1.6K30

Flex 布局两篇教程之二

你会看到,不管是什么布局Flex往往都可以几行命令搞定。 ? 我只列出代码,详细的语法解释请查阅《Flex 布局两篇教程之一》。...Flex布局默认就是首行左对齐,所以一行代码就够了。 ? .box { display: flex; } 设置项目的对齐方式,就能实现居中对齐右对齐。 ?....box { display: flex; flex-wrap: wrap; } 二、网格布局 2.1 基本网格布局 最简单的网格布局,就是平均分布。....Grid { display: flex; } .Grid-cell { flex: 1; } 2.2 百分比布局 某个网格的宽度为固定的百分比,其余网格平均分配剩余的空间。 ?...{ flex: 1; } 六、固定的底栏 有时,页面内容太少,无法占满一屏的高度,底栏就会抬高到页面的中间。

89130

Flex 布局教程:实例篇

上一篇文章介绍了Flex布局的语法,今天介绍常见布局Flex写法。 你会看到,不管是什么布局Flex往往都可以几行命令搞定。 我只列出代码,详细的语法解释请查阅《Flex布局教程:语法篇》。...Flex布局默认就是首行左对齐,所以一行代码就够了。 .box { display: flex; } 设置项目的对齐方式,就能实现居中对齐右对齐。...; flex-wrap: wrap; } 二、网格布局 2.1 基本网格布局 最简单的网格布局,就是平均分布。....Grid { display: flex; } .Grid-cell { flex: 1; } 2.2 百分比布局 某个网格的宽度为固定的百分比,其余网格平均分配剩余的空间。...{ flex: 1; } 六、固定的底栏 有时,页面内容太少,无法占满一屏的高度,底栏就会抬高到页面的中间。

1.5K130

grid网格布局

轻松使用 Grid 布局提高开发效率,对复杂的网页结构布局更加灵活。Grid 将网页划分成一个个网格,可以任意组合不同的网格,做出各种各样的布局网格是一组相交的水平线垂直线,它定义了网格的列行。...FlexGrid的不同之处 我们常常把Flex布局称之为一维布局(一次只能处理一个维度(一行或者一列)上的元素布局),so,Grid便是所谓的二维布局了(可以同时处理行列上的布局。)...网格容器 VS Flex容器 网格属性 VS Flex属性 Flex: flex是flexible box(弹性布局)的简介,是一个一维系统,用来为盒状模型提供最大的灵活性。...,可以同时处理行列,可以通过将css规则用于父元素(网格容器)该元素的子元素(网格元素)来使用网格布局。...Grid的常用属性集合 常用属性 介绍 display: grid; 表示为网格布局flex布局中的display:flex意义相同 grid-template-columns 创建网格的列数,除了百分比的形式之外

1.9K40

前端-CSS Grid中的陷阱绊脚石

第一个布局使用Flexbox,为了能尽可能多的使用盒子,以适合可用的宽度。这里我们控制了整个行中的布局。允许Flex项目进行包裹,因此会创建新的行,但是每一行都是一个新的Flex容器。...在Flexbox布局中,你必须针对Flex项目来设置flex-grow、flex-shrinkflex-basis属性。这是理解网格布局关键所在,也可能是大家有很多困惑的地方。...当我们在父节点上通过display:flex创建Flex布局时,Flex所有的大小都需要在单个Flex项目上进行。...重要的是你想在布局里面的项目分配空间相互关联。 网格轨道大小是否由内容来决定? 我们已经看到了如何在使用网格布局时,在容器上设置网格网格大小。但是,网格中的项可以指定网格轨道大小。...你可以通过对所有的Grid项目进行定位处理来得到一个瀑布流外观的网格布局,但是自动流的瀑布流布局网格布局无法具备这方面的能力。不过,未来的规范正在做这方面的考虑。

4.8K20

全栈之前端 | 6.CSS3基础知识之网页几种布局方法学习(1)

- flex 容器中布局及单多行显示 描述: 它是 flex-direction flex-wrap 两个属性的缩写,其属性值设置, 其默认值值为 row wrap;。... flex-wrap /* 格式 */ flex-flow: column-reverse wrap; flex-direction - 指定内部元素是如何在 flex 容器中布局 描述: flex-direction...3.网格布局 (Grid) 描述: CSS 网格是一个用于 web 的二维布局系统,Grid 网格布局设计用于同时在两个维度上把元素按行列排列整齐, 为啥会出现网格布局?...描述: 该属性是基于网格行的维度,去定义网格线的名称网格轨道的尺寸大小。...grid-row 属性是 grid-row-start grid-row-end 的缩写(shorthand)形式,它定义了网格单元与网格行(row)相关的尺寸位置,可以通过在网格布局中的基线(line

28520

Grid布局简介

Grid布局兼容性 ? 从图中可以看到,Grid布局前面的Flex布局相比起来,虽然没有那么高的兼容比例,但是,经过了6年的沉淀与发展,也已经达到了86%,相对来说也已经比较完备了。...GridFlex对比 Grid与Flex布局的共同点是元素均存放在一个父级容器内,尺寸与位置受容器影响。...而grid布局相比于flex布局,很明显是二维布局,grid布局不仅可以在横向上像flex已经排列,某些子元素还可以跨越维度,同时可以在横向纵向上进行布局。 一维 vs 二维 有这样一张图: ?...Gridflex的区别,总结起来就是以下几点: CSS Grid适用于布局整体页面。它们使页面的布局变得非常容易,甚至可以处理一些不规则非对称的设计。 Flexbox非常适合对齐元素内的内容。...显得较为强大的是一维布局的能力,而grid优势在于二维布局。这也是他们设计的初衷。 大概可以设想,网格布局被广泛支持之后会出现很多网格布局内嵌flex布局情形。

7.2K80

5分钟学习css网格

序言 您将在本文中,简单了解到如何使用网格布局,一种布局有多种实现方式,曾今对于使用老的弹性盒模型(display:box)以及新的flex(display:flex)布局用过的话,对于css Grid...直到你理解了基础知识之后,我才会把你不应该关心的一切都抛在脑后 你的第一个网格布局 CSS Grid的两个核心成分是包装(父)物品(子)。...为了确保正确理解这些值与网格外观之间的关系,请看一下这个例子 .wrapper{ display:grid; grid-template-columns:200px 50px...-- 是grid-column-startgrid-column-end的简写属性,通过在其网格布局中提供一行,一个跨度或任何内容(自动)来指定网格项的大小位置,网格区域的内嵌开始内嵌结束边缘 -...两个属性设置列宽和行高是多少,又通过grid-column-start与grid-column-end两个属性定位字元素的位置项目的大小,关于网格布局内容很多,自己知道的也只是冰山一角,有待挖掘探索

1.7K20
领券